The Part-Time Alumni Adviser is a key member of the Liberty LEADS team, reports to Director, and is responsible for supporting college persistence and success among program alumni in their first and second years of college. This role also includes select engagement with high school juniors and seniors to foster early relationships and support their transition to college. The ideal candidate is passionate about youth development, college access, and student retention.

Salary: $27,500 annually

Responsibilities:

College Student Support

  • Provide individualized guidance and mentorship to Liberty LEADS alumni who are college freshmen and sophomores.
  • Conduct regular virtual or in-person check-ins to assess students' academic, social, and personal adjustment to college life.
  • Assist students in accessing campus resources such as financial aid, academic advising, counseling, and tutoring services.
  • Offer coaching on time management, goal setting, study strategies, and self-advocacy.
  • Track students' academic progress and identify early warning signs of academic or personal challenges.
  • Provide one-on-one advising to first-year alumni considering transferring colleges, as well as to non-traditional aged alumni applying to college.

High School Engagement

  • Attend designated high school events-particularly those involving juniors and seniors-to begin building rapport and offering insight into the college experience.
  • Support and participate in college transition workshops or related activities in collaboration with high school program staff.

Alumni Networking & Engagement

  • Collaborate with the Director to create and coordinate an Alumni Board composed of professional Liberty LEADS alumni from diverse career fields.
  • Identify, recruit, and onboard alumni leaders committed to supporting the mission of Liberty LEADS.
  • Support the development of the board's mission, structure, roles, and operating procedures.
  • Work with the board to plan and implement activities that promote networking, mentorship, career exploration, and community involvement for current students and recent graduates.

Alumni Engagement & Events:

  • Organize and support the planning of alumni events, including the Winter Conference, Spring Dinner, and Cookout.
  • Collaborate with the Alumni Board to develop professional development workshops, networking sessions, and service opportunities.
  • Maintain consistent communication with alumni to strengthen long-term relationships, gather updates, and involve them in program initiatives.

Program Administration

  • Maintain and update student records and program data for evaluation and reporting purposes and assist in the preparation of reports for funders.
  • Attend weekly staff meetings and contribute to team planning and coordination as needed.

Qualifications

  • Bachelor's degree in education, counseling, social work, psychology, youth development, or a related field.
  • Previous experience supporting high school and college students.
  • Familiarity with the college application process, college transition challenges, and campus support structures.
  • Experience coordinating events, workshops, or group activities.

Required Skills

  • Strong interpersonal and communication skills, with the ability to build rapport with young adults from diverse backgrounds.
  • Ability to manage multiple tasks, maintain accurate records, and meet deadlines.
  • Skilled in mentoring, problem-solving, and providing guidance around academic and personal challenges.
  • Comfort with virtual platforms (Zoom, Google Meet, etc.) and basic data management tools.
  • Ability to work both independently and collaboratively as part of a multidisciplinary team.
